How We Made the Eggshell Formula
Here’s a safe, DIY method we used:
Ingredients:
-
Clean eggshells from 10 eggs
-
Oven for drying
-
Grinder or blender
Instructions:
-
Clean the eggshells thoroughly – Remove all egg residue to prevent bacteria.
-
Boil shells for 5 minutes – Kills bacteria and makes them safe to consume.
-
Dry completely – Use an oven at low heat (around 200°F) for 10–15 minutes.
-
Grind into a fine powder – Use a coffee grinder or blender.
-
Consume safely – ½ teaspoon per day, mixed in yogurt, smoothies, or water.
⚠️ Note: Always consult a doctor before adding supplements to the diet, especially for seniors or those with health conditions.

Precautions
-
Always boil and dry eggshells before consuming to avoid bacterial contamination.
-
Start with small amounts to see how the body reacts.
-
People with kidney disease or calcium sensitivity should consult a doctor first.
-
Eggs can trigger allergies, so ensure the individual is not allergic.
